Interdisciplinary Research Dynamics in Transnational Academic Collaborations

From EdwardWiki

Interdisciplinary Research Dynamics in Transnational Academic Collaborations is a complex field that explores how academic institutions across different countries and disciplines engage in cooperative research. These collaborations often transcend traditional academic boundaries and offer innovative approaches to addressing multifaceted global challenges. The dynamics inherent in these interactions encompass various factors, including cultural exchange, funding mechanisms, and the sharing of knowledge, all of which dramatically influence research outcomes.

Historical Background

The roots of interdisciplinary research can be traced back to the early 20th century, where scholars began to sense the limitations of single-discipline approaches in addressing societal problems. Throughout the decades, as global communication and travel advanced, the notion of collaborative research across borders gained traction. Notably, during the post-World War II era, an increase in international funding and interest from institutions such as the United Nations Fostered significant developments in transnational collaborations. The establishment of numerous scholarly networks emerged as a response to the necessity of understanding and solving complex global issues such as climate change, poverty, and health crises.

Subsequently, the proliferation of the internet and digital communication tools served as a pivotal catalyst for global cooperative initiatives among researchers. This technological advancement not only facilitated the exchange of ideas but also enabled distant collaborations that defied geographic constraints, leading to a more interconnected academic landscape. Furthermore, various international agreements on research funding and science policy began to emerge, significantly boosting the academic community’s ability to participate in transnational research collaborations.

Theoretical Foundations

Interdisciplinary research dynamics are underpinned by several theoretical frameworks that elucidate the nature and function of collaborative efforts. Key among these frameworks is the concept of social capital, which posits that networks of relationships among people and organizations facilitate cooperation for mutual benefit. This theory highlights the importance of trust, information exchange, and social networks in successful transnational collaborations.

Systems Theory

Systems theory provides another critical perspective, emphasizing that different disciplines operate within larger systems that interact dynamically. This approach posits that understanding the interactions within systems is vital for comprehending the complexities of collaborative academic efforts. It encourages researchers to view their work holistically, taking into account the broader societal impacts of discipline-specific research.

Affordances and Constraints

The theoretical construct of affordances and constraints further enriches the understanding of interdisciplinary research dynamics. The concept elucidates how collaborative endeavors are shaped by the resources available—both material and intellectual—as well as the internal and external limitations faced by research teams. Researchers must navigate these affordances and constraints to optimize their collaborative potentials while achieving academic excellence.

Key Concepts and Methodologies

Several key concepts inform the methodologies employed in transnational academic collaborations. One crucial concept is the idea of "boundary objects," which refers to artifacts, documents, or tools that facilitate communication and understanding across disciplines. Boundary objects enable researchers from diverse fields to align their goals and share knowledge effectively.

Methodological Pluralism

Methodological pluralism is another significant element within this context. This approach advocates for the use of diverse research methods to address complex questions that cannot be understood through a single methodological lens. By incorporating multiple methodologies, researchers can unveil a more comprehensive understanding of the subjects they study, enriching the collaborative research process.

Comparative Case Study Analysis

Comparative case study analysis is a prevalent methodology in interdisciplinary research, allowing researchers to draw insights from various contexts. Through the examination of case studies across different geographical and disciplinary contexts, scholars can identify patterns, strengths, and weaknesses present in transnational collaborations. Such comparative approaches foster deeper insights into best practices and potential areas of improvement.

Real-world Applications or Case Studies

Transnational academic collaborations have manifested in numerous fields, demonstrating the practical implications of interdisciplinary research dynamics. One notable example is the collaborative work aimed at addressing climate change, where international teams of scientists and researchers are engaging in data-sharing initiatives and joint research efforts. This collaboration has produced significant research outputs that inform global policy.

Public Health Initiatives

The field of public health also showcases the effectiveness of transnational academic collaborations. Collaborative research projects like the Global Burden of Disease Study have united researchers worldwide to quantitatively assess health trends across regions. These efforts address public health challenges and inform interventions that can be implemented on both local and global scales.

Technology Development

Furthermore, collaborations in technology development have emerged as another area of significant application. For instance, projects that aim to develop new renewable energy technologies often engage interdisciplinary teams from engineering, environmental sciences, and economics. These collaborations leverage a range of expertise to create innovative solutions that meet the growing demands for sustainable energy sources.

Contemporary Developments or Debates

The landscape of interdisciplinary research dynamics in transnational collaborations continues to evolve. Recent advancements in technology, especially in data science and machine learning, are reshaping how researchers collaborate. The increased availability of big data opens new avenues for joint research across disciplines and borders.

The Role of Open Access and Data Sharing

Debates surrounding open access and data sharing are becoming increasingly pertinent in this context. Scholars argue that transparent and unrestricted access to research findings and datasets fosters greater collaboration and accelerates the pace of innovation. Advocacy groups contend that open access can significantly democratize knowledge, allowing researchers from lower-income countries to participate more equitably in global research efforts.

Ethical Considerations

Additionally, ethical considerations surrounding transnational collaborations are gaining attention. Questions of intellectual property, equity in research benefit-sharing, and the representation of marginalized communities have become critical issues. Scholars emphasize the need to develop frameworks that ensure ethical practices in collaborative research, acknowledging that disparities in power and resources can affect the outcomes of these partnerships.

Criticism and Limitations

While there are numerous advantages to interdisciplinary research dynamics in transnational collaborations, there are also significant criticisms and limitations. One common critique is the challenge of effectively managing diverse research cultures, which can lead to misunderstandings or conflicts among team members. Different disciplinary traditions, values, and priorities can create friction that hampers collaboration.

Funding Constraints

Access to funding is another notable limitation in this area. Researchers often face obstacles in securing grants that support collaborative projects, particularly in cases where funding bodies prioritize single-discipline research programs. This financial constraint can stifle innovative collaborations that might otherwise yield groundbreaking discoveries.

Impact on Traditional Academic Structures

Furthermore, the rise of transnational collaborations raises challenges for traditional academic structures, such as universities and research institutes. The increasing valorization of interdisciplinary work can create tensions between established disciplines and newer integrated approaches. Academic institutions may struggle to balance the need for disciplinary integrity with the emerging demands for cooperation and flexibility within research paradigms.
